2. Consider DIY methods
DIY methods are those that can be done at home. They are cheaper and easier to use compared to professional teeth whitening options, but they work with different ingredients. Professional or commercial teeth whitening products work using hydrogen peroxide, which oxidizes the teeth. DIY methods normally use baking soda, which works as a gentle abrasive. The baking soda physically scrubs away the staining compounds from the surface of the teeth, helps break down the plaque and lowers the acid levels of the mouth that bacteria feed on.

6. Follow the Directions Properly
One of the things that people do with teeth whitening products that do more harm than good is try to accelerate the process by using more of the products, or by using for a longer time than prescribed. They think that by using more of the product, or by using it longer, the effects can come about quicker. This is not the case; using products improperly just results in negative side effects. It’s better to be patient and follow the directions for optimal results.

7. Avoid Habits that Aggravate your Problem
It seems like common sense, but many people still smoke, drink teeth-straining beverages like coffee, tea, or wine, or eat teeth-staining food because they have teeth whitening options available. As much as possible, cut down on these habits so that you can lessen the staining on your teeth. What’s more, cutting down on smoking also helps prevent gum disease.

8. Eat the Right Food and Drink
Eat a lot of crunchy vegetables and fruits, such as carrots and apples. These foods act like sweepers, and remove any plaque on the surface of your teeth. They also stimulate your gums to make them healthier. Drink a lot of water to help neutralize and wash away food and drink particles that can lead to staining.

9. Use the Right Dental Tools at Home
The type of toothbrush and toothpaste that you use at home is important in promoting white, healthy teeth, and healthy gums. Use toothbrushes that are gentle on the gums, and have soft bristles. Make sure to change your toothbrush every three months. Look for toothpastes that contain fluoride, which help strengthen teeth enamel (which is important if you are regularly using teeth whitening products).

10. Consistency is the Key
It doesn’t matter what kind of teeth whitening methods you use: natural, DIY, or professional; the key to maintaining white teeth and healthy gums is consistency. While using any teeth whitening treatments, make sure to use them as directed and consistently during the treatment period. Using the products off-and-on or once in a while won’t have the effect on stains that you’re hoping for.
